TL;DR Summary

The U.N. World Food Program has distributed a limited number of high-energy biscuits in Gaza from a new U.S.-built pier, marking the first aid delivery via this maritime route. Despite the initial success, aid flow remains insufficient to meet the dire needs of Palestinians amid the ongoing Israel-Hamas conflict. The U.S. pier project aims to deliver up to 150 truckloads of aid daily, far below the 600 truckloads needed. Israeli restrictions and security issues have further complicated aid efforts, with international officials urging for better cooperation and land route access.
